Over the years, scientists have actually recognized and classified various parenting designs based upon the dimensions of warmth/responsiveness and control/demandingness. These designs represent wide patterns of parental behavior and attitudes that influence exactly how parents communicate with their children. While real-life parenting usually includes a blend of these designs, understanding the distinct characteristics of each gives useful insights into their possible effects.

One of the most extensively recognized structures categorizes parenting designs into four primary kinds: Authoritative, Authoritarian, Liberal, and Neglectful.

The Authoritative Parent: A Balance of Heat and Suppleness.

Frequently considered the most reliable parenting design, the authoritative technique is identified by high degrees of both warmth and control. Reliable parents are supporting, receptive, and supportive of their kids's needs. They establish clear rules and assumptions yet likewise describe the thinking behind them, fostering understanding and a feeling of fairness. They are assertive yet not intrusive or limiting.

Children increased by reliable moms and dads tend to display a number of positive attributes. They are often a lot more self-reliant, responsible, socially skilled, and academically effective. They develop strong analytic abilities, have higher self-esteem, and are better able to control their feelings. The balance of love and structure provided by authoritative parenting cultivates a protected add-on and urges the development of interior control in youngsters.

The Authoritarian Moms And Dad: High Control, Low Warmth.

In contrast, the authoritarian parenting style is identified by high needs and low responsiveness. Authoritarian parents are frequently referred to as strict, requiring, and regulating. They develop inflexible rules and expect unquestioning obedience, often using punishment rather than explanation to impose them. Communication tends to be one-way, with little room for the youngster's point of views or feelings.

Children elevated in tyrannical households may display obedience and consistency yet commonly at the expense of their freedom, self-worth, and happiness. They might be more distressed, insecure, and vulnerable to hostility or withdrawal. The absence of heat and open interaction can prevent the advancement of trust and emotional intimacy between parent and child. While these children may execute well academically out Children of concern of punishment, they may do not have inherent inspiration and fight with decision-making.

The Permissive Parent: High Warmth, Low Control.

Permissive moms and dads, also known as indulgent parents, are defined by high degrees of warmth and reduced degrees of control. They are generally supporting and accepting yet established few limits and make few needs on their kids. They often tend to be lenient, stay clear of fight, and might act more like pals than authority figures.

Youngsters raised by permissive parents may be spontaneous, absence self-constraint, and have problem complying with rules. They may also show immaturity, disrespect for authority, and a feeling of privilege. While they might have high self-esteem as a result of the continuous affirmation, they usually do not have the discipline and responsibility required to navigate the complexities of life. The lack of clear assumptions and constant limits can leave kids feeling insecure and unprepared for the real life.

The Neglectful Moms And Dad: Reduced Heat, Low Control.

The uncaring parenting design, likewise described as uninvolved parenting, is characterized by low degrees of both warmth and control. Thoughtless moms and dads are commonly disengaged and less competent to their youngsters's needs. They might offer fundamental requirements but are mentally far-off and uninvolved in their youngsters's lives. This parenting style can come from various elements, consisting of parental tension, mental health issues, or a lack of understanding of youngster development.

Youngsters raised by thoughtless parents commonly experience one of the most negative results. They may deal with social and psychological development, have low self-confidence, display poor scholastic performance, and go to a greater danger for behavior issues and substance abuse. The absence of parental involvement and assistance can cause feelings of abandonment and instability, considerably influencing their overall well-being.

Beyond the Four Styles: Nuances and Influencing Variables.

It is necessary to acknowledge that these four parenting styles stand for wide groups, and real-life parenting is typically more nuanced and vibrant. Moms and dads may exhibit various styles in various scenarios or with various youngsters. Additionally, cultural histories, socioeconomic aspects, and individual youngster characters can influence the performance and suitability of certain parenting strategies.

For example, cultural norms in some societies might emphasize stricter self-control and obedience, while others focus on freedom and self-expression. In a similar way, a youngster with a challenging personality might need a various parenting technique than a kid who is naturally more relaxed.

The Importance of Responsiveness and Uniformity.

No matter the particular style, 2 key elements continually become vital for positive child growth: responsiveness and consistency. Receptive parents are attuned to their kids's demands and respond in a sensitive and suitable fashion. This cultivates a protected accessory and aids children really feel comprehended and valued. Consistent parenting, on the other hand, entails setting clear expectations and imposing them predictably. This supplies kids with a complacency and helps them learn borders and self-regulation.
